Introducing Lucas

By Jonathan Hannay | Project Leader

Lucas
Lucas

We have just hired Lucas to lead the project in the schools this year. He feels very passionately about the project because in the past he was one of the teenage reading mediators. In addition to helping train this year's new high school recruits, he will be in the day to day coordination of the young people and coordinating all the activities with the schools. We interviewed him so that you could all get a taste of who he is and what motivates him.

"I believe in this project because it is very gratifying to go into the schools and receive the children's love. This project has an immense power in the lives of the children and also for the teenagers who participate. Not all children have contact with books and criativity in their homes as they do with the project; incentivising reading stimulates their creativity and we see the change in the children at the end of each cycle (year). My chief expectation is that this great project will make a big change in the lives of the children and young people. I can testiify that massively changed my way of thinking and living helping me to recognize abilities that I didn't even know that I had in addition to raising my self-esteem delivering such and incredible project."
